Sound Attenuation Floor Underlayment: Best Options for Reducing Floor Noise

Understanding Sound Attenuation Floor Underlayment

Sound attenuation floor underlayment is installed beneath finished flooring to help reduce noise transmission through a floor assembly. It is particularly useful for controlling impact noise such as footsteps, dropped objects, and furniture movement.

Different underlayment materials are available for laminate, hardwood, vinyl, carpet, and other flooring types. The best option depends on the finished floor, the type of noise you are trying to reduce, moisture requirements, and the construction of the floor itself.

How Floor Underlayment Helps Reduce Noise

Sound can travel through floors in several ways. Impact noise is produced when something physically strikes or moves across the floor, while airborne noise includes voices, music, television, and other sounds that travel through the air before entering the building structure.

Acoustic underlayment introduces a resilient layer between the finished flooring and the structure beneath it. Depending on the material and floor assembly, this layer can help absorb vibration and reduce the amount of impact energy transferred into the structure.

It is important to distinguish between reducing impact noise and completely soundproofing a floor. Underlayment alone will not normally eliminate every type of noise. Airborne sound problems may require additional measures such as added mass, insulation, decoupling, or ceiling treatments in the room below.

For this reason, the best results usually come from choosing the underlayment as part of the overall floor construction rather than relying on it as a stand-alone soundproofing solution.

Sound Attenuation Underlayment Options

There are several types of floor underlayment designed with acoustic performance in mind. Products vary considerably in thickness, density, moisture resistance, flooring compatibility, and installation requirements.

  • Rubber underlayment: Dense rubber and recycled-rubber products are commonly used where reducing impact vibration is a priority. Compatibility with the flooring system should always be checked before installation.
  • Fiber underlayment: Dense fiber products can provide cushioning and impact-noise reduction beneath compatible floating floors.
  • Foam underlayment: Foam is commonly used beneath laminate, engineered wood, and some vinyl flooring. Acoustic performance varies substantially by density and construction.
  • Panel underlayment: Rigid or semi-rigid acoustic panels can provide additional separation between the finished flooring and subfloor while also helping with floor height or thermal performance in some applications.

Comparing Underlayment Types

Underlayment TypeMain BenefitCommon ApplicationsPoints to Check
RubberDense resilient layer for impact-noise controlVarious hard-floor systemsThickness, flooring compatibility, installation method
FiberCushioning and vibration absorptionLaminate and floating floorsMoisture requirements and compression resistance
FoamLightweight cushioningLaminate, engineered wood, and compatible vinyl floorsDensity and acoustic performance
Acoustic PanelsAdditional separation and supportMulti-layer flooring systemsFinished floor height and installation requirements

When comparing products, avoid judging performance from the material name alone. Two foam or rubber underlayments can perform very differently depending on their density, thickness, and the floor assembly in which they are tested.

Where manufacturers provide acoustic test data, look at the complete tested floor and ceiling assembly rather than treating an advertised rating as a guaranteed result for every installation.

Choosing Underlayment for Different Flooring Types

Laminate and Floating Wood Floors

Floating floors commonly use an underlayment layer beneath the finished flooring. Acoustic fiber, foam, and other resilient products can help reduce the sharp sound of footsteps while also providing the support required by the flooring manufacturer.

Some products also include an attached vapor barrier. This can be useful where moisture protection is required, but the correct installation depends on the subfloor and flooring system.

Hardwood Floors

Underlayment options for hardwood depend heavily on whether the floor is floating, nailed, or glued. A product suitable beneath floating engineered wood may not be suitable beneath a nailed solid-hardwood floor.

Check both the flooring manufacturer’s instructions and the underlayment manufacturer’s compatibility requirements before installation.

Vinyl Flooring

Many modern vinyl floors have specific underlayment requirements. Adding an underlayment that is too soft or too thick can sometimes interfere with locking systems or warranties, so only use products approved for the particular vinyl flooring being installed.

Carpet

Carpet and carpet padding naturally help soften footsteps. A dense acoustic carpet pad can add further cushioning and help reduce impact noise.

Eco-Friendly Underlayment Options

Some acoustic underlayments use recycled materials, including recycled rubber and fibers. These can be useful for homeowners who want to consider environmental impact alongside acoustic performance.

Recycled content alone does not determine whether an underlayment is suitable for a particular floor, however. Acoustic performance, durability, moisture resistance, emissions, and compatibility with the finished flooring should all be considered.

Installing Sound Attenuation Floor Underlayment

Installation requirements vary by product, so the manufacturer’s instructions should always take priority. However, the general process for many rolled or panel underlayments follows similar principles.

  1. Prepare the subfloor: Make sure the surface is clean, dry, stable, and sufficiently level for the flooring system.
  2. Check moisture requirements: Determine whether the installation requires a separate vapor barrier or an underlayment with one attached.
  3. Measure and cut: Measure the floor and cut the underlayment to fit while following the manufacturer’s instructions around walls and transitions.
  4. Lay the underlayment: Position the material in the direction specified for the particular product.
  5. Treat seams correctly: Some products require seams to be tightly butted together and taped, while others use overlapping flaps. Do not assume the same method applies to every underlayment.
  6. Work around obstacles: Cut carefully around vents, pipes, doorways, and other penetrations so that large gaps are not left in the acoustic layer.
  7. Install the finished flooring: Once the underlayment is correctly positioned, install the flooring according to the flooring manufacturer’s requirements.

Understanding IIC Ratings

When researching acoustic flooring products, you will often see an IIC (Impact Insulation Class) rating. IIC is used to describe how effectively a tested floor-ceiling assembly reduces impact sound transmission.

Higher test results generally indicate better impact-noise isolation within that particular tested assembly. However, an IIC figure should not be treated as a rating for the underlayment by itself.

The result can be affected by the subfloor, ceiling construction, flooring material, underlayment, installation method, and other components. This is why two installations using the same underlayment can produce different results.

If an apartment building, condominium association, or local building requirement specifies a minimum acoustic rating, check the required assembly and supporting test documentation before purchasing materials.

Additional Ways to Reduce Floor Noise

Underlayment is only one way to improve floor acoustics. Depending on the type and severity of the noise, several other measures can help.

  • Rugs and rug pads: Adding soft surface materials can reduce footsteps and furniture noise, particularly on hard floors.
  • Seal gaps: Openings around floor penetrations and perimeter gaps can contribute to sound transmission. Appropriate acoustic sealing can form part of a more complete system.
  • Treat the ceiling below: Severe noise transfer between floors may require work to the ceiling assembly below, including insulation, added mass, or decoupling.
  • Choose the finished floor carefully: Carpet generally produces less impact noise than hard flooring. The finished surface itself therefore has a significant effect on how footsteps are perceived.
  • Use compatible materials: More layers are not automatically better. Adding multiple underlayments without manufacturer approval can create excessive movement or interfere with the finished flooring.

Choosing the Right Sound Attenuation Floor Underlayment

The best sound attenuation floor underlayment depends on the floor rather than on one product being universally better than another.

Before choosing an underlayment, consider the type of finished flooring, whether the installation is floating, glued, or nailed, the type of subfloor, moisture conditions, available floor height, and the kind of noise you are trying to reduce.

For apartments and multi-story homes, impact noise is often the main concern. In those situations, a resilient underlayment beneath a compatible flooring system can be an effective part of the solution.

Where airborne noise is also a problem, underlayment may need to be combined with additional soundproofing measures elsewhere in the floor or ceiling assembly.

Most importantly, check current manufacturer specifications and installation requirements before buying. Acoustic test results are most useful when the tested construction closely resembles the floor assembly you intend to build.
